4. GAME RULES:
All matches are played in accordance with the laws of the game enacted by the INTERNATIONAL FOOTBALL ASSOCIATION BOARD (IFAB) (current editions).
The number of Players per team, including the goalkeeper, is limited to 11 players and 7 substitutes.
The dimensions of the football field are as follows: Length 105 Metres – Width 68 Metres.

8. DURATION OF MATCHES:
The matches will last 2×20 minutes. The final will last 2×25 minutes. The half-time break will last 5 minutes. In the event of a tie, there is no overtime during the qualifying and classification matches. Penalties are taken. Five (5) players are designated.
In the event of a tie at the end of the five (5) penalties, they will continue with new players until a shot is missed, and as a consequence, the other team will win.

10. TOURNAMENT SYSTEM:
The tournament will be played according to the following game system:
12 teams are engaged and divided into four groups of three teams.
In each group, the teams meet in a qualifying match. The first two winners of each group dispute the quarter-finals. The others play the classification matches.

12. POINTS SYSTEM:
The following points system will be applied during the tournament:
For the classification in each group, points will be awarded according to the regulations of the French Football Federation:
3 points for a win, 1 point for a draw, 0 points for a loss and 0 points for a disqualification or forfeit.
If two or more teams obtain the same number of points, the following criteria will be applied to determine their ranking or qualification for the next round:
-Best goal difference,
-Most goals scored
-Direct encounter,
-If equal, penalty shootout, as provided for in article 8 paragraph 2.

14. DISCIPLINARY AREA:
In case of exclusion from the game, the offending player cannot participate in the next game with his team.
A player who has received three yellow cards during the tournament will be suspended for one game.
If a player has been sent off the field or received a warning, the referee will inform the Tournament Committee immediately after the match.
If a player behaves in an unsportsmanlike manner, the case will be reported to his national association, which will decide on the appropriate measures to be taken with regard to the player. If a member of the delegation behaves in a seriously incorrect manner during the tournament, the tournament committee will communicate this in writing to the national and international football associations.
Any fraud leads to a relegation to last place or pure and simple exclusion from the tournament.
